Abstract
In this paper, a novel space-vector-modulation (SVM)-based hysteresis current controller (HCC) is proposed. This technique utilizes all advantages of the HCC and SVM technique. The controller determines a set of space vectors from a region detector and applies a space vector selected according to the main HCC. A set of space vectors including the zero vector to reduce the number of switchings is determined from the sign of the output frequency and output signals of three comparators with a little larger hysteresis band than that of the main HCC. A simple hardware implementation is proposed, and experimental results of the SVM-based HCC are also shown.
